(Christian Science Monitor) As the presidential debates and the election approach, questions about how the Obama administration has handled the attack in Libya that killed the US ambassador on Sept. 11 have taken a harder political edge.
Former Arkansas Gov. Mike Huckabee says it’s a scandal worse than Watergate – that the American people "have flat-out been lied too," as he put it on Fox News Friday.
Eric Fehrenstrom, a senior adviser to Mitt Romney’s campaign (also speaking on Fox News), says, "President Obama needs to be held accountable for his administration's attempts to mislead the American people about what happened in Benghazi."
Rep. Peter King, chairman of the Homeland Security Committee, has called for the resignation of United Nations Ambassador Susan Rice.
